Courtroom 302 is the fascinating story of one year in Chicago's Cook County Criminal Courthouse, the busiest felony courthouse in the country. Here we see the system through the eyes of the men and women who experience it, not only in the courtroom but in the lockup, the jury room, the judge's chambers, the spectators' gallery. From the daily grind of the court to the highest-profile case of the year, Steve Bogira's masterful investigation raises fundamental issues of race, civil rights, and justice in America.

It’s rare to get a peek behind the corporate curtain and to catch a glimpse of the real-time deterioration of the relationship between an activist investor and the chief executive he had long supported. But thanks to a recently released report by the Senate Special Committee on Aging, we have been offered a front-row seat to witness how the billionaire hedge fund manager William A. Ackman turned on J. Michael Pearson, the chief executive of Valeant Pharmaceuticals International, and replaced him with Joseph Papa in hopes that Valeant’s miserable fortunes could be turned around. It’s like watching a car crash.
